492 JKB is a 2011 BMW 730 in Grey with a 2,993c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 12 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 100%.
Across all 2011 BMW 730 models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.8% with a typical mileage of 82,496 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a BMW 730 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 6,448 recorded failures. If you're considering buying 492 JKB,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The BMW 730 typ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 15 years old, this BMW 730 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
